Market Ecosystem and Operational Framework Key Product Categories Standard Oxidized PE Wax: Used predominantly in general-purpose applications such as release agents and lubricants. High-Performance Oxidized PE Wax: Tailored for specialty coatings, adhesives, and rubber compounding requiring specific melting points and oxidation levels. Value Chain Analysis Raw Material Sourcing Ethylene and polyethylene resins sourced from domestic petrochemical complexes (e.g., LG Chem, Lotte Chemical) and imports. Oxidation catalysts and functional additives procured from specialized chemical suppliers. Manufacturing Processes Polyethylene wax is produced via high-pressure polymerization, followed by controlled oxidation to introduce functional groups, enhancing polarity and adhesion properties. Process innovations include plasma oxidation and environmentally friendly catalysts, reducing emissions and energy consumption. Adoption Trends & End-User Insights Major end-user segments demonstrate evolving consumption patterns: Packaging: Growing demand for flexible, high-gloss, and barrier-enhanced films drives increased wax usage, especially in eco-friendly formulations. Coatings & Paints: The automotive and construction sectors seek durable, UV-resistant coatings, boosting demand for oxidized PE waxes with superior oxidation levels. Rubber & Elastomers: Oxidized PE wax acts as a processing aid and release agent, with rising automotive production amplifying consumption. Use cases include anti-blocking agents in films, slip additives in tires, and adhesion promoters in adhesives, reflecting a shift toward high-performance, multifunctional waxes.
